Our film club participates in daily head-to-head movie polls. Each month, we randomly select a pairing for us to watch and discuss. Labyrinth versus The NeverEnding Story, The Thing versus The Exorcist... which film prevails?

Episode 16: Birdman or (The Unexpected Virtue of Ignorance) versus Whiplash
In this episode, Amanda and Leigh discuss 2014 award season darlings Birdman or (The Unexpected Virtue of Ignorance) and Whiplash. Note: there's about a two-minute segment where the audio gets warped. We don't know what happened. Apologies to your ears.

Episode 15: The Blues Brothers versus Wayne's World
In this episode, Amanda and Leigh are joined by a guest, Alex, to discuss two Saturday Night Live classics, The Blues Brothers and Wayne's World.

Episode 14: Ginger Snaps versus Jennifer's Body
In this episode, Amanda and Leigh discuss two recent cult classics and feminist horror films, Ginger Snaps and Jennifer's Body. Happy very belated Halloween! A perfect storm of illnesses and international travel worked against us this month.
